How can companies effectively measure the success of their efforts to promote work-life balance for employees from diverse backgrounds, and what strategies can they implement to continuously improve and adapt their support programs?
Companies can measure the success of their efforts to promote work-life balance for employees from diverse backgrounds by conducting regular surveys, focus groups, and one-on-one interviews to gather feedback. They can also track key metrics such as employee turnover rates, productivity levels, and employee satisfaction scores. To continuously improve and adapt their support programs, companies can provide ongoing training and resources for managers to better support their diverse teams, offer flexible work arrangements, promote a culture of open communication and transparency, and regularly review and update their policies and programs based on feedback and data.
